Campbell Art Glass

Campbell Art Glass is a creative hot glass studio specializing in hand blown glass using old world techniques. Each individual design is the result of thirty years in designing or collaboration with clients.

Commissioned Art

Commissions can range from small vases and perfume bottles to large architectural installations or multiple repeated shapes (editions up to 1000 for corporate recognition).

Custom Glass Etching

Etching on the surface of the glass and the addition of metals further expand the decorative and interest range of these works. Custom applications of glass for your project is our specialty.
